20. What are the name of the two different points at which muscles attach, and the difference between the two?
21. What are the various types of muscle movement?
22. What are the definitions of agonist and antagonist
23. What are the definitions of synergist and fixator
24. What is the agonist, antagonist, synergist, and/or fixator in a given movement? (e.g. arm flexion, arm extension)
Muscle Names
25. What are the various ways in which muscles are named?

26. Identify how a given muscle is named (e.g. deltoid, rectus abdominus)

Answers

Answer:

The two different points at which muscles attach are the origin and insertion. The origin is the stationary attachment site of the muscle, while the insertion is the attachment site that moves when the muscle contracts.

The various types of muscle movement include flexion, extension, abduction, adduction, rotation, circumduction, and supination/pronation.

Agonist refers to the muscle that is primarily responsible for producing a specific movement. Antagonist refers to the muscle that opposes the action of the agonist.

Synergist refers to the muscle that assists the agonist in producing a specific movement. Fixator refers to the muscle that stabilizes the origin of the agonist.

In arm flexion, the biceps brachii is the agonist, while the triceps brachii is the antagonist. In arm extension, the triceps brachii is the agonist, while the biceps brachii is the antagonist.

Muscles are named based on their location, shape, size, direction of fibers, number of origins, and function.

For example, the deltoid muscle is named after its triangular shape, while the rectus abdominis muscle is named based on its straight orientation in the abdominal region.

client-centered therapy holds that people have mental health problems because:___.

Answers

Client-centered therapy holds that people have mental health problems because of a lack of congruence or alignment between their actual self and their ideal self.

According to this approach, individuals may experience difficulties and distress when they are unable to fully express their true feelings, thoughts, and desires due to societal pressures, self-imposed conditions of worth, or incongruence between their self-perception and the expectations placed upon them.

In client-centered therapy, it is believed that individuals have an innate drive towards growth and self-actualization. However, when their experiences and emotions are denied, invalidated, or not fully understood by themselves or others, it can lead to psychological distress. The therapeutic process aims to create a safe and supportive environment where clients can explore and express their true feelings without judgment or evaluation.

The focus of client-centered therapy is on facilitating self-discovery, self-acceptance, and personal growth. By fostering a genuine and empathetic therapeutic relationship, the therapist helps clients develop a greater sense of self-awareness, self-acceptance, and autonomy, ultimately leading to improved mental health and well-being.

Jina, David, and Scott sent a total of 96 text messages over their cell phones during the weekend. David sent 3 times as many messages as Scott. Scott sent 9 more messages than Jina. How many messages did they each send

Answers

Jina sent 12 messages, David sent 39 messages, and Scott sent 21 messages.

Let's start by assigning variables to each person's number of messages. Let J = the number of messages Jina sent, D = the number of messages David sent, and S = the number of messages Scott sent.

We know that the total number of messages sent is 96, so we can set up an equation:

J + D + S = 96

We also know that David sent 3 times as many messages as Scott, so:

D = 3S

Finally, we know that Scott sent 9 more messages than Jina, so:

S = J + 9

Now we can substitute these equations into the first equation:

J + 3S + S = 96

Simplifying:

J + 4S = 96

Substituting S = J + 9:

J + 4(J + 9) = 96

Expanding the brackets:

J + 4J + 36 = 96

Combining like terms:

5J + 36 = 96

Subtracting 36 from both sides:

5J = 60

Dividing by 5:

J = 12

Now we can use the other equations to find D and S:

D = 3S = 3(J + 9) = 39

S = J + 9 = 21

So Jina sent 12 messages, David sent 39 messages, and Scott sent 21 messages.

1. What Greek letter symbolizes gay and lesbian activism:

Answers

Answer:

Lambda as a symbol of gay/lesbian rights

The Encyclopedia of Homosexuality has the following entry on Lambda:

In the early 1970s, in the wake of the Stonewall Rebellion, New York City's Gay Activists Alliance selected the Greek letter lambda, which member Tom Doerr suggested from its scientific use to designate kinetic potential, as its emblem. (Curiously, in some ancient Greek graffiti the capital lambda appears with the meaning fellate, representing the first letter of either lambazein or laikazein.) Because of its militant associations, the lambda symbol has spread throughout the world. It sometimes appears in the form of an amulet hung round the neck as a subtle sign of recognition which can pass among unknowing heterosexuals as a mere ornament. Such emblems may reflect a tendency among homosexuals toward tribalization as a distinct segment of society, one conceived as a quasi-ethnic group.

In More Man Than You'll Ever Be by Joseph P. Goodwin (Indiana University Press:Bloomington, 1989) on page 26, Goodwin writes:

The lowercase Greek letter lambda carries several meanings. First of all, it represents scales, and thus balance. The Greeks considered balance to be the constant adjustment necessary to keep opposing forces from overcoming each other. The hook at the bottom of the right leg of the lambda represents the action required to reach and maintain a balance. To the Spartans, the lambda meant unity. They felt that society should never infringe on anyone's individuality and freedom. The Romans adopted the letter to represent "the light of knowledge shed into the darkness of ignorance." Finally, in physics the symbol designates and energy change. Thus the lambda, with all its meanings, is an especially apt symbol for the gay liberation movement, which energetically seeks a balance in society and which strives through enlightenment to secure equal rights for homosexual people.

write a short paragraph describing the trend of fertility rate of Nepal over the last 40 years what is it impact on the demographics situation of Nepal​

Answers

Explanation:

Total fertility rate represents the number of children that would be born to a woman if she were to live to the end of her childbearing years and bear children in accordance with current age-specific fertility rates. The total Fertility Rate for Nepal was more or less constant till the eighties and thereafter it started to decline. The Nepal Demographic and Health Survey 2011 provided an estimate of TFR for Nepal to be 2.6. The total fertility rate in Nepal seems to be in a declining trend during the last 40 years.
